Repairs to window locks made of UPVC

uPVC is a popular option for renovations and new homes. They offer a variety of benefits like durability and ease of maintenance and energy efficiency. These windows are BPA- and phthalate-free, making them safe for children. They are also rust-proof and do not require painting or varnishing to keep them looking the best. They also won't get warped, rot or leak, and are easy to clean. However, despite their strength and ease of maintenance, occasionally your uPVC windows can experience issues that require professional attention. These problems may include windows that are draughty, a broken handle, or a faulty lock.

uPVC window and door locks can be damaged over time due to wear and tear or accidental damage. This makes them less secure and more vulnerable to break-ins. This is why it is important to repair these components as soon as you can. It is possible to accomplish this by contacting a local double-glazing specialist. This type of specialist is certified to carry out a variety of repairs and upgrades on uPVC doors and windows. They can also recommend other security items, like letterbox guards, door viewers, and door chains.

If your uPVC window won't close properly, it could be due to gaps between the frame and the sash. This could not only cause draughts, it could also cause water damage and damp. To determine this, you can try putting a piece of paper between the sash and the frame to see if it is able to be closed.

To fix this, you will need to break the seal around the frame and sash. You will then need to remove the locking mechanism from its place within the frame. To access the gearbox you will require an open-ended torch or a screwdriver. After you have removed your gearbox, you'll need to replace it with a brand new one with the same type and size.

Repair of window frames made of UPVC

It is crucial to fix any cracks, holes or broken window seals on your uPVC Windows as soon as you can. These issues can cause the glass of your windows to become cloudy and may also lead water leaks. In addition, the damage to the frames could decrease the insulation value of your home and result in higher energy bills. The majority of these issues can be easily fixed by a professional or a DIY repair.

UPVC window repairs are more cost-effective than replacing the entire unit. However, in some cases it is better to replace the whole unit. This is particularly true if the frame is damaged beyond repair. The cost of an UPVC replacement window is determined by several factors, including the kind of material used and the amount of labor involved. A full replacement can cost between $100 and $1000 for a window. The price will differ according to the severity of damage and whether or whether the window needs to be replaced.

It is vital to clean UPVC windows on a regular basis to avoid moisture and dirt buildup. This will save you from costly repairs down the road. You should do this at least once every year. You could also use WD-40 to lubricate the moving parts of your UPVC windows. It's best to employ a soft brush to get rid of any cobwebs and dust from the frame prior cleaning it. You can also sand any scuff marks on frames to make them look new again.

Window frame replacement UPVC

UPVC windows are a fantastic choice for homeowners because of their durability, low-maintenance requirements and high insulation. However, they are vulnerable to a myriad of issues that may require professional repair services. Common problems are cracked or leaking seals, window sills and window sash issues and damaged handles, hinges and locking systems. If these issues aren't repaired quickly, they can affect the appearance and functionality of your home. UPVC window repair experts can fix these issues and ensure that your uPVC windows are functional and safe.

In the course of a thorough inspection of your windows, your expert will be able to spot any issues and provide you with suggestions on the best course of action for your particular situation. They will also provide you with an estimate for any repairs needed. In general, fixing the frame of a UPVC window will require taking out the frame and sash and cleaning the sill and jambs and replacing the previous sealing materials with new ones. The cost of repair will vary based on the type of window you have and its condition.

A leaky UPVC window may be caused by a variety of things such as weather conditions, and general wear and tear. These elements can cause the UPVC window's frame to crack or be damaged. The damage could be costly to repair, so it is crucial to find a qualified specialist to do the job.

Another common problem is the presence of water condensation between the glass panes of your double-glazed UPVC windows. This happens when the window frames haven't been installed correctly, or if the nail fins are loosened and no longer create a solid seal. A specialist in uPVC repair will replace the seals and make sure that the window is sealed, preventing drafts and increasing energy efficiency.
